Default Rituals, Routines, Superstitions? Let's hear 'em.

I admit to having some weird OCD tendencies in general, and some have translated to the bike.

In the garage my pre-ride ritual includes checking and setting the tire pressure to 40 rear and 36 front. Can't ride on an odd number like 39 psi...

I have a certain neighborhood pre-ride route to warm the tires and a side road where I do my tight figure-8. Every ride begins with the swerves and figure 8.

Don't even get me started on how I organize my detailing supplies.

Weird, yes. But I know there are other riders out there with their rituals, routines, and superstitions. Folks open up to me all the time in person about theirs...certain riding socks...visor cleaning...the classic Gremlin bells...

Let's hear 'em.
